"We really enjoyed our stay here, the staff were very welcoming and friendly throughout our stay. We don’t usually choose half board but we are glad we did! The first night there was a buffet in the garden, of local food, this was the best buffet I have ever had, everything was so fresh and tasty and there was lots of vegetarian choice. We ate off the a la carte menu our other 2 nights, which again was amazing food, with lots of choice, as was breakfast. The pool area is lovely and the hotel is only a 10 minute drive to the lovely town of Otranto.
We had a standard room, the only criticism is the bathroom could do with a bit of an update, the shower wasn’t great with poor pressure if you had it on warm.
There was live music and dancing one night and we enjoyed the tour of the underground Oil Mill and Olive Oil Tasting which was provided by the hotel. "

If I need to cancel my hotel reservation in Torre Saracena, will I receive a refund?
Yes! Most hotel reservations are refundable provided that you cancel prior to the accommodation's cancellation deadline, which is often 24 or 48 hours before the scheduled arrival. If you booked a non-refundable reservation, you might still have the option to cancel and be given a refund within a 24-hour period of your booking.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 12°C. Average annual precipitation for Torre Saracena is 792 mm.
